Output 86ae312066646b4e0419dfb35c631cd2164da165d2f00707705ecfc8dfbec4be:0

value
2175259
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dd2292360a478a64251b30318afcf65128d7efb OP_EQUAL
address
38nViY2s24MDqGQQUa4RsUGuW56joVx9ys
transaction
86ae312066646b4e0419dfb35c631cd2164da165d2f00707705ecfc8dfbec4be
confirmations
112133
spent
true